Auzaar

Auzaar is 1997 Indian Bollywood (Hindi Language) Action Thriller Drama film. Auzaar is directed by Sohail Khan and produced by Kumar Taurani & Ramesh Taurani and the story is written by Anwar Khan. Its star cast are Sanjay Kapoor, Salman Khan & Shilpa Shetty in the lead roles. Film did well at Indian box office and also recovered its total budget and made decent amount of profit.

Song Summary:

The film has total 07 songs in the album and all the music are composed by Anu Malik and the lyrics are written by Rahat Indori, Anu Malik, Indeevar, Ila Arun & Qateel Shifai. Songs are sung by Kumar Sanu, Alka Yagnik, Abhijeet Bhattacharya, Anu Malik, Gurdaas Maan, Shankar Mahadevan, Ila Arun, Iqbal Sabri, Afzal Sabri, Udit Narayan, Chandana Dixit, Jojo Khan, Anamika & Remo Fernandes.
